These trucks are picked when it comes to fuel pressure. Unless you have it actually tested you can't rule it out. Have your check engine light read just so maybe it gives you an area to look in because simply not starting could be anything. what engine do you have?

60,485

When the injector fail, more specifically the fuel pressure regulator fail it dumps Fuel and floods the engine. Starting fluid would still yield a no start condition

1,055

There is no fuel pressure regulator. On unless it builting to top intake where the fuel lines go in but i am sure there isnt any

60,485

You have to take the black plastic upper intake off to see it. It's on the back of the Spider injector. Once again you can't see it, it's under the upper intake
